Comparison with Refined Alternatives Refined coconut oil undergoes bleaching and deodorizing, which strip away many of the phytonutrients and result in a neutral taste and higher smoke point. Production and Characteristics The production of unrefined virgin coconut oil typically involves either wet-milling or dry-milling techniques.

Unrefined virgin coconut oil is extracted from the fresh meat of mature coconuts using minimal processing. Wet-milling separates the milk from the meat, which is then fermented or enzyme-treated to release the oil.
